Course Details

Freelance Reporting Basics: Understanding the Fundamentals of Freelance Reporting
Finding Work as a Freelance Reporter: Pitching, Job Boards, and Networking
Professional Ethics in Freelance Reporting: Objectivity, Confidentiality, and Accuracy
Research Techniques for Freelance Reporters: Finding Reliable Sources and Data
Interview Skills for Freelance Reporters: Preparing, Conducting, and Following Up
Writing and Editing for Freelance Reporters: Crafting Compelling Stories
Legal and Financial Considerations for Freelance Reporters: Contracts, Invoicing, and Taxes
Building a Portfolio: Showcasing Your Best Work
Marketing and Branding for Freelance Reporters: Building a Strong Professional Identity
Time Management and Productivity for Freelance Reporters: Balancing Multiple Projects and Deadlines
